At Workday, human capital management software is an all-in-one solution. Instead of having separate applications for talent management, workforce analytics, and so on, human capital management software integrates those functions into one platform. It's challenging for people to set aside two- or three-hour chunks of the workday to focus on professional growth — even though they want to. Enter microlearning, an approach to talentdevelopment that’s quickly gaining popularity. What is microlearning?
